The Baldwin factory in Eddystone, PA, cranked out the Model of 1917s that helped the US "win" The War to End All Wars, and the firearm that Sargent York was issued and used.
Constructed by Baldwin Locomotive Works in 1915 and operational in 1916, the building housed the wood working department. It was here that rifle stocks were crafted for contracted British Pattern 14 rifles and, later, the U.S. Model 1917 rifles.
Baldwin erected the rifle factory under agreement they would assume
control of the buildings after the war to expand their existing locomotive plant.

how many locomotive factories are there anyway?
According to this Wikipedia list, there are 24 active locomotive factories in the US, or less than 1 factory per 2 states.
As for locomotive factories IN PENNSYLVANIA, I was only able to find two: Baldwin Locomotive Works (manufactured trains in Phillidelphia and Eddystone from 1825 to 1956, going out of business in 1972) and GE Transportation (which had all of its original locomotive production moved to Fort Worth, Texas in 2017, only staying open because they merged with Wabatac Corporation, and all the operations from the Boise, Idaho based MotivePower plant were being consolidated in Erie).
In short: the Erie factory workers already had a shutdown scare in 2016-2017, only survived that crisis by gutting a different factory in Idaho, and now Biden's talking about ANOTHER locomotive factory shutting down when the few ones still around are operating so close to bankruptcy as it is.
